产品描述

Mifepristone(米非司***)是一种强有效的孕***和糖皮质***受体拮抗剂,其IC50分别为0.2nM and 2.6nM [1]Mifepristone可阻止DNA合成,使细胞周期停滞在G1-S期,并以剂量依赖的方式抑制体内外人上皮性卵巢癌细胞和脑膜瘤细胞生长[2]Mifepristone还可以抑制正常的及恶性的子宫内膜细胞、前列腺癌细胞[3]和胃癌细胞[4]增殖。另外,mifepristone显著提高阿尔茨海默(Alzheimer’s disease (AD))病人的皮质醇水平[5]。最近一项研究表明,mifepristone可诱导无论分化或未分化的表达caspase-1的胚胎干细胞的caspase-1的表达[6]

化学特性

Cas No.: 84371-65-3

M. Wt.: 429.6

Formula: C29H35NO2

Purity: 98%

Synonym: RU-486, RU 38486, Mifeprex®, Korlym®, RU486, C-1073

Chemical Name: 11β-(4-Dimethyl-amino)-phenyl-17β-hydroxy-17-(1-propynyl)-estra-4,9-dien-3-one

Appearance: White to Light yellowish powder

Solubility: Soluble to 100 mM in DMSO and to 50 mM in ethanol with gentle warming

StorageStore powder at -20 ºC for the stability of  two years
